Definition
"Ragionamento" is a noun meaning a logical process or line of thinking used to arrive at a conclusion or solve a problem. For example, in the phrase "Il ragionamento del professore è chiaro e semplice," it refers to the clear and simple reasoning of the professor.
Etymology
The word "ragionamento" comes from the Italian verb "ragionare," meaning to reason or think logically. It ultimately derives from the Latin "rationem," which means reasoning or calculation. Did you know? The root "ratio" in Latin is also the source of many English words related to reason and logic.
